How long can I keep box before it spoils?

The shelf life of a boxed food product depends on various factors, including storage conditions, packaging, and the type of food. Generally, a sealed box can be stored for several months to a year or more, but it’s essential to check the “best by” or “expiration” date on the packaging. If stored properly in a cool, dry place, dried goods like pasta, rice, and cereals can last for 6-12 months. However, perishable items like boxed meats, dairy products, or prepared meals may have a shorter shelf life, typically ranging from a few days to a few weeks. To ensure food safety, always inspect the box for any signs of damage, moisture, or pest infestation before consumption. When in doubt, it’s best to err on the side of caution and discard the product. Additionally, consider implementing a first-in, first-out storage system to ensure older items are consumed before they spoil. By following these guidelines and taking note of storage conditions, you can enjoy your boxed food products while they’re fresh and safe to eat.
